Study Journalism & Media Abroad with Emonovo
Journalism & Media is a dynamic field that focuses on the creation, dissemination, and analysis of news and information through various media channels. This field includes specializations such as digital journalism, broadcast journalism, and media studies, each dedicated to shaping public opinion and informing society. Students in this field gain practical skills in reporting, writing, and multimedia production, preparing them for careers in the ever-evolving media landscape.
